Are you passionate about skincare, makeup, haircare, or all things beauty? Do you love sharing product reviews, beauty tips, tutorials, or personal routines? If so, starting a beauty blog is the perfect way to turn your passion into a creative, influential platform.
A beauty blog isn’t just about posting pretty pictures — it’s about building trust, offering genuine advice, showcasing your personal style, and connecting with an audience that shares your love for beauty. Whether you’re a beauty beginner or an expert, your unique voice and perspective matter.
At Bloggingladder, we’re here to help you start your beauty blog step-by-step — from picking your niche and choosing the right blog name to setting up your website, creating stunning content, and growing a loyal audience both online and on social media.
Ready to glow online and share your beauty journey with the world?
Your beauty blog starts here.
Why Start a Beauty Blog in 2025?

Beauty blogging blends creativity with opportunity. Here’s why it’s worth starting:
- Share Your Passion: Inspire readers with makeup tutorials, skincare tips, or haircare advice.
- Earn Income: Beauty bloggers like Into The Gloss earn $5,000-$50,000/month through affiliate marketing, sponsored posts, and digital products (Forbes).
- Boost SEO: Blogs drive organic traffic, with 61% of consumers influenced by blog content (Content Marketing Institute).
- Flexibility: Blog from anywhere, perfect for makeup enthusiasts, estheticians, or beauty influencers.
- Low Costs: Start for ~$35/year with web hosting and a domain name.
This beauty blogging guide covers everything from choosing a niche to monetizing your blog, with SEO strategies to rank high on Google.
Step 1: Choose Your Beauty Blogging Niche
Selecting a beauty blogging niche focuses your content, attracts a targeted audience, and improves SEO through keyword optimization. A niche sets your blog apart in the competitive beauty blogging space.
Tips for Choosing a Beauty Blogging Niche
- Passion-Driven Topics: Blog about what excites you, like natural skincare, makeup for beginners, or haircare trends.
- Market Demand: Use Google Trends or AnswerThePublic to identify popular niches (e.g., clean beauty or K-beauty routines).
- Profitability: Niches like beauty product reviews or skincare tools have high affiliate marketing potential (per your July 21, 2025 interest in affiliate programs).
- Low Competition: Use Ahrefs or SEMrush to find long-tail keywords like best skincare for sensitive skin with less competition.
Popular Beauty Niches for 2025:
- Natural and clean beauty
- K-beauty and J-beauty
- Makeup for beginners
- Skincare for specific skin types
- Haircare and styling
Example: Byrdie focuses on beauty trends and product reviews, combining tutorials with expert advice to attract a wide audience.
Tip: Target long-tail keywords like how to start a beauty blog for beginners to rank faster on search engines.
Step 2: Pick a Blogging Platform
Choosing the right blogging platform ensures ease of use, customization, and SEO performance. Here are the top platforms for beauty blogs in 2025:
- WordPress.org (Self-Hosted): Powers 43% of websites (W3Techs), offering plugins like Yoast SEO and full control. Ideal for professional beauty bloggers.
- Wix: Drag-and-drop builder with SEO tools but limited flexibility for monetization.
- Squarespace: Stylish templates for visual beauty blogs but higher costs and fewer plugins.
- Blogger: Free but outdated, with limited SEO control.
- Medium: Great for beauty storytelling but no domain ownership.
Recommendation: WordPress.org is the best blogging platform for beauty blogging due to its SEO capabilities, customization, and visual plugins like Envira Gallery for photo galleries. Pair it with a web hosting provider like Hostinger.
Tip: A WordPress blog with SEO plugins enhances search engine rankings for beauty content.
Step 3: Choose a Domain Name
Your domain name is your blog’s address (e.g., www.yourbeautyblog.com) and impacts branding and SEO. A strong domain name is memorable and keyword-rich.
Tips for Choosing a Domain Name
- Reflect Your Niche: Use beauty-related keywords (e.g., GlowVibe.com for a beauty blog).
- Keep It Short: Aim for 6-15 characters (e.g., BeautyBit.com).
- Avoid Hyphens/Numbers: They hurt SEO and confuse readers.
- Prefer .com: Chosen by 47% of websites for credibility (Statista).
- Check Availability: Use Namecheap or GoDaddy to secure your domain.
Cost: ~$10-$15/year via Namecheap or free with Hostinger’s annual plans.
Example: Into The Gloss uses a catchy, niche-focused domain (intothegloss.com) to build brand authority.
Tip: A keyword-optimized domain like BeautyTipsBlog.com boosts SERP rankings.
Step 4: Select a Web Hosting Provider
Web hosting stores your blog’s files and ensures it’s accessible online. A reliable web hosting provider is essential for site speed, uptime, and SEO.
Top Web Hosting Providers for Beauty Blogs
- Hostinger: Starts at $2.99/month, includes LiteSpeed servers, free SSL, and a free domain. Ideal for budget web hosting (TrustPilot: 4.6/5).
- Bluehost: WordPress.org-recommended, starts at $2.95/month, offers free domain and SEO tools. Great for blogging beginners (Capterra: 4.4/5).
- SiteGround: Premium support and security, starts at $3.99/month. Suits high-traffic beauty blogs (G2: 4.3/5).
- A2 Hosting: Turbo Servers for 20x faster speeds, starts at $1.75/month. Perfect for image-heavy beauty blogs (TrustPilot: 4/5, per your July 21, 2025 interest in A2 Hosting).
Recommendation: Hostinger is the best web hosting for beauty blogging beginners due to its affordability, fast hosting, and free domain. Bluehost is ideal for WordPress hosting.
Hosting Features to Prioritize
- Uptime: 99.9% uptime ensures website reliability (CNET reports Hostinger at 99.98%).
- Speed: NVMe storage and Cloudflare CDN reduce page load times for beauty photos and tutorial videos.
- Security: Free SSL and DDoS protection enhance SEO and user trust.
- Support: 24/7 live chat for quick issue resolution.
- Scalability: Plans that grow with your blog traffic.
Tip: Choose a fast web hosting provider to improve core web vitals and SEO rankings.
Step 5: Set Up Your Beauty Blog
Here’s how to set up your beauty blog using WordPress.org and Hostinger:
- Sign Up for Hosting: Visit Hostinger.com, choose a plan (e.g., Premium Shared Hosting), and register your domain name.
- Install WordPress: Use Hostinger’s one-click WordPress installation via hPanel.
- Log In: Access your WordPress dashboard at yourdomain.com/wp-admin.
- Select a Theme: Install a mobile-responsive WordPress theme like Astra or Blossom Chic (free, beauty-focused).
- Customize Design: Use the WordPress Customizer to add your logo, colors, and navigation menus.
- Install Plugins:
- Yoast SEO: Optimizes beauty posts for search engines.
- WPForms: Adds contact forms and newsletter sign-ups.
- Smush: Compresses beauty photos for faster loading (per your July 20, 2025 interest in image optimization).
- LiteSpeed Cache: Boosts site speed.
- Envira Gallery: Creates photo galleries for makeup looks or skincare routines.
- Jetpack: Adds security and analytics.
Cost: ~$35-$100/year for hosting and domain, with free themes and plugins.
Tip: A mobile-friendly WordPress theme and SEO plugins like Yoast improve search engine rankings for beauty content.
Step 6: Design Your Beauty Blog
A visually stunning beauty blog enhances user experience and encourages longer dwell time, a key SEO metric. Your design should showcase beauty photography and brand identity.
Design Tips
- Choose a Visual Theme: Blossom Chic or Divi offer image-heavy templates for makeup tutorials and product reviews.
- Create a Logo: Use Canva (free) to design a beauty-inspired logo (e.g., a lipstick or brush icon).
- Optimize Navigation: Include a menu with pages like Home, Beauty Reviews, Tutorials, About, and Contact.
- Add Essential Pages:
- About Page: Share your beauty journey to build authority (e.g., “Makeup enthusiast sharing skincare tips”).
- Beauty Reviews Page: Organize reviews by category (e.g., Skincare, Makeup, Haircare).
- Tutorials Page: Include makeup tutorials or skincare routines.
- Contact Page: Add a WPForms form for reader engagement or brand collaborations.
- Privacy Policy: Ensure GDPR compliance for ads or email marketing.
- Use High-Quality Images: Source beauty photos from Unsplash, Pixabay, or Pexels (free, per your July 20, 2025 conversation). Take your own makeup flatlay photos with a smartphone and natural lighting.
Image Optimization Tips (from your July 20, 2025 conversation):
- Add alt text with keywords (e.g., best skincare routine 2025).
- Use royalty-free images and check Creative Commons licenses to avoid copyright issues.
- Compress images with TinyPNG to maintain site speed.
- Create beauty infographics with Canva for skincare routines or makeup tips.
Tip: Optimize image alt text and page titles with long-tail keywords like best makeup for beginners 2025 for SEO.
Step 7: Create Compelling Beauty Blog Content
Content is the heart of your beauty blog. High-quality, SEO-optimized content drives organic traffic and engages beauty enthusiasts.
Content Creation Tips
- Know Your Audience: Write for beauty beginners, makeup artists, or skincare enthusiasts (e.g., Top 5 Skincare Products for Dry Skin).
- Keyword Research: Use Google Keyword Planner or Ubersuggest to find long-tail keywords like beginner makeup tutorials.
- Blog Post Ideas:
- Beauty Reviews: Review: Fenty Beauty Foundation – Is It Worth It?.
- Tutorials: How to Create a Smokey Eye Look for Beginners.
- Personal Stories: My Journey to Clear Skin with K-Beauty.
- Product Comparisons: Best Moisturizers for Oily Skin in 2025.
- SEO Optimization:
- Include primary keywords in title tags (under 60 characters), H1 headings, and first 100 words.
- Use secondary keywords in subheadings and image alt text (e.g., skincare routines).
- Add internal links to related posts (e.g., link Skincare Tips to K-Beauty Guide).
- Link to authority sites like Byrdie or Allure for credibility.
- Post Structure:
- Catchy headline (e.g., 7 Must-Know Makeup Tips for Beginners in 2025).
- Engaging intro with a beauty story or statistic.
- Scannable H2/H3 subheadings and bullet points.
- Call-to-action (e.g., “Join my newsletter for weekly beauty tips!“).
- Post Length: Aim for 1,500-2,500 words for in-depth beauty guides to rank higher (Backlinko).
Tools:
- Grammarly: Ensures error-free writing.
- Canva: Creates beauty infographics and social media visuals.
- Tasty Pins: Optimizes Pinterest sharing for beauty posts.
Tip: Write evergreen content like classic makeup looks to maintain SEO rankings over time.
Step 8: Promote Your Beauty Blog
Promotion drives blog traffic and grows your beauty audience. Use these strategies to maximize reach:
Promotion Strategies
- Social Media: Share beauty tutorials and product reviews on Instagram (use Reels for makeup tutorials), Pinterest (ideal for visual beauty content), and TikTok. Create Pinterest pins with Canva for skincare tips.
- Email Marketing: Build an email list with MailerLite (free for 1,000 subscribers, per your July 21, 2025 conversation) to send beauty newsletters.
- SEO Optimization: Use Yoast SEO to optimize meta descriptions and sitemaps for Google rankings.
- Guest Blogging: Write for beauty blogs like Allure to earn backlinks and traffic.
- Beauty Communities: Engage in Reddit (r/MakeupAddiction, r/SkincareAddiction) or Facebook Groups like Beauty Bloggers Community.
- Paid Ads: Run Google Ads or Facebook Ads targeting long-tail keywords like makeup tutorials 2025 (per your July 21, 2025 interest in ads).
Tip: Use social media hashtags like #BeautyBlogging or #SkincareTips to boost visibility.
Step 9: Monetize Your Beauty Blog
Monetizing your beauty blog can generate passive income. Here are proven strategies for 2025:
- Affiliate Marketing: Promote makeup, skincare, or beauty tools via Amazon Associates, Sephora Affiliate Program, or Rakuten (per your July 21, 2025 interest in affiliate programs). Earn 4-10% commissions.
- Sponsored Posts: Partner with beauty brands for paid content ($100-$5,000/post, per BloggingWizard).
- Google AdSense: Display ads for pay-per-click revenue. Requires ~10,000 monthly views for significant earnings.
- Sell Digital Products: Offer beauty guides, skincare planners, or eBooks via Gumroad or Etsy (per your July 27, 2025 interest in digital products).
- Photography Sales: Sell royalty-free beauty photos on Shutterstock or Adobe Stock (per your July 20, 2025 interest in images).
- Memberships: Create Patreon tiers for exclusive beauty tutorials or product recommendations.
Tips:
- Start with affiliate marketing for low-effort income (e.g., Amazon links in product reviews).
- Use Google Analytics to track traffic sources and optimize monetization.
- Ensure GDPR compliance for ads and email marketing.
Tip: Optimize affiliate posts with keywords like best skincare products 2025 to increase click-through rates.
Step 10: Optimize for SEO
SEO is essential for driving organic traffic to your beauty blog. In 2025, Google prioritizes user experience, content quality, and core web vitals.
SEO Best Practices
- Keyword Research: Use SEMrush or Google Keyword Planner to find long-tail keywords like beginner skincare routines.
- On-Page SEO:
- Place primary keywords in title tags (under 60 characters), H1 headings, and first 100 words.
- Use secondary keywords in subheadings and image alt text (e.g., makeup tutorials).
- Optimize meta descriptions (160 characters) with keywords.
- Technical SEO:
- Improve site speed with LiteSpeed Cache or WP Rocket.
- Use free SSL certificates for secure HTTPS.
- Submit a sitemap to Google Search Console.
- Content Quality: Write in-depth beauty guides (1,500+ words) to outrank competitors.
- Backlinks: Earn high-quality backlinks via guest blogging on beauty sites.
- Mobile Optimization: Use responsive themes for mobile users.
Tools:
- Google Search Console: Tracks keyword rankings and site errors.
- Yoast SEO: Guides on-page SEO.
- GTmetrix: Tests site speed.
Tip: Target local SEO keywords like best beauty salons in Los Angeles to attract niche beauty audiences.
Step 11: Analyze and Grow Your Blog
Regular analysis helps optimize blog performance and audience engagement.
Analytics Tools
- Google Analytics: Tracks page views, bounce rates, and traffic sources.
- Google Search Console: Monitors keyword performance and click-through rates.
- Jetpack Stats: Provides real-time analytics for WordPress blogs.
- *Hotjar: Uses heatmaps to analyze reader behavior.
Growth Strategies
- Update Content: Refresh beauty reviews with new keywords or product updates to maintain SEO rankings.
- Engage Readers: Respond to comments and emails to build a beauty community.
- Test Performance: Use Pingdom to optimize page load times.
- Experiment with Formats: Try beauty videos or Instagram Reels to diversify content.
Keyword Tip: Use analytics to identify high-performing keywords like skincare routines and create more content around them.
Common Beauty Blogging Mistakes to Avoid
- Broad Niche: Focus on a specific beauty niche (e.g., clean beauty vs. general beauty).
- Ignoring SEO: Optimize keywords and site speed from the start (per your July 28, 2025 interest in SEO).
- Inconsistent Posting: Publish 1-2 beauty posts/week to build authority (HubSpot).
- Neglecting Email Lists: Use MailerLite to start list building early (per your July 21, 2025 conversation).
- Poor Visuals: Invest in beauty photography or graphics to avoid low-quality content.
Success Stories in Beauty Blogging
- *Into The Gloss: Earns $50,000+/month through affiliate marketing and sponsored content (Forbes).
- *Byrdie: Combines beauty reviews with tutorials for ad revenue.
- *The Beauty Look Book: Leverages product reviews and visual content for affiliate income.
These examples show that quality content and SEO strategies can make beauty blogging highly profitable.
Expert Tips for Beauty Blogging Success
- Post Consistently: Aim for 2-3 beauty posts/week (BloggingWizard).
- Leverage Instagram: Share makeup tutorials and product photos to engage beauty communities.
- Learn SEO: Take free Moz or Coursera courses for keyword optimization (per your July 28, 2025 interest in SEO).
- Network: Join beauty blogging communities like Beauty Bloggers Network for backlinks.
- Invest in Tools: Use Canva Pro ($12.99/month) for beauty visuals or Ahrefs ($99/month) for keyword research.
Additional Tips for Beauty Blogging
- Incorporate Multimedia: Embed YouTube or Instagram Reels in beauty tutorials to increase engagement and dwell time.
- Offer Freebies: Create free skincare checklists or makeup guides to attract email subscribers (per your July 21, 2025 interest in email marketing).
- Stay Authentic: Share personal beauty experiences to connect with readers.
- Collaborate with Brands: Partner with beauty brands or skincare companies for sponsored content.
- Track Trends: Cover 2025 beauty trends like sustainable beauty or minimalist makeup.
Conclusion: Launch Your Beauty Blog Today
Starting a beauty blog in 2025 is an exciting opportunity to share your passion for beauty, build an online presence, and earn passive income. By following this how to start a beauty blog guide, you can:
- Choose a profitable beauty niche and keyword-optimized domain.
- Set up a WordPress blog with Hostinger or Bluehost.
- Create SEO-friendly beauty content to drive organic traffic.
- Monetize through affiliate marketing, sponsored posts, or digital products.
With startup costs as low as $35/year and tools like Yoast SEO, Canva, and MailerLite, beauty blogging is accessible to beginners. Visit Hostinger.com or Bluehost.com to start your beauty blog today. For more beauty blogging tips, check Byrdie or WPBeginner.
Tip: Focus on long-tail keywords like how to start a beauty blog about skincare to attract niche audiences and rank faster on Google.